About Nurse Practitioner

Specialty overview and common conditions

A Nurse Practitioner (NP) is an advanced practice registered nurse who provides comprehensive healthcare services including diagnosing illnesses, prescribing medications, ordering and interpreting diagnostic tests, and developing treatment plans.
